I talked to Blackmagic support yesterday and they warned against using the Intensity Pro in any motherboard with the x58 chipset and specifically the Intel DX58SO.


Intel® Desktop Board DX58SO

The Intel® Desktop Board DX58SO (http://www.intel.com/products/desktop/motherboards/DX58SO/DX58SO-overview.htm) motherboard is currently incompatible with all x1 lane PCI Express products from Blackmagic Design. This includes the Intensity series cards as well as DeckLink SDI and DeckLink Studio. This incompatibility is being actively investigated but a possible resolution to the problem is currently unknown.
